In het digitale tijdperk is de bescherming van gevoelige informatie van cruciaal belang. Gegevensversleuteling is een essentieel proces bij het beveiligen van gegevens tegen ongeoorloofde toegang. Deze les gaat dieper in op het concept van gegevensversleuteling, het belang ervan, de methoden en toepassingen in de echte wereld.
Gegevensversleuteling is een techniek die wordt gebruikt om platte tekst om te zetten in een gecodeerd formaat, bekend als cijfertekst, met behulp van een algoritme en een sleutel. Het proces zorgt ervoor dat de gegevens alleen toegankelijk of ontsleuteld kunnen worden door iemand die over de sleutel beschikt. Het doel van encryptie is het beschermen van de vertrouwelijkheid van digitale gegevens, aangezien deze worden opgeslagen op computersystemen en worden verzonden via internet of andere computernetwerken.
De fundamentele componenten van gegevensversleuteling zijn onder meer:
Er zijn twee hoofdtypen codering:
Het coderingsproces omvat het nemen van platte tekst en het toepassen van een algoritme en een sleutel om cijfertekst te produceren. Voor symmetrische codering kan de vergelijking worden weergegeven als: \(Ciphertext = E_{K}(PlainText)\) waarbij \(E\) het coderingsproces vertegenwoordigt, \(K\) de geheime sleutel is, en \(PlainText\) zijn de originele gegevens.
Decodering is het omgekeerde proces, voor symmetrische codering, weergegeven door: \(PlainText = D_{K}(Ciphertext)\) waarbij \(D\) het decoderingsproces vertegenwoordigt.
Bij asymmetrische codering kan de codering worden weergegeven als: \(Ciphertext = E_{Public Key}(PlainText)\) en het decoderingsproces is: \(PlainText = D_{Private Key}(Ciphertext)\)
Het versleutelen van gegevens biedt meerdere beveiligingslagen:
Gegevensversleuteling wordt in verschillende toepassingen gebruikt:
Overweeg een eenvoudig symmetrisch versleutelingsscenario waarin Alice Bob een veilig bericht wil sturen: "HALLO".
Hoewel encryptie een krachtig hulpmiddel is voor gegevensbeveiliging, wordt het geconfronteerd met uitdagingen:
Gegevensversleuteling vormt een hoeksteen op het gebied van gegevensbeveiliging en biedt een robuust middel om gevoelige informatie te beschermen tegen ongeoorloofde toegang, waardoor privacy en naleving worden gewaarborgd. Omdat er verschillende encryptietechnieken beschikbaar zijn en er diverse toepassingen zijn, kan het belang van het begrijpen en correct implementeren van data-encryptie niet genoeg worden benadrukt.